发明名称 PRODUCTION OF HIGH MAGNETIC FLUX DENSITY GRAIN-ORIENTED SILICON STEEL SHEET
摘要 PURPOSE:To produce a grain-oriented silicon steel sheet having low core loss and high magnetic flux density, at the time of producing a grain-oriented silicon steel sheet having a specified compsn., by prescribing the atmospheric gas of finish annealing under specified conditions. CONSTITUTION:A silicon steel slab having a compsn. contg., by weight, 0.020 to 0.075% C, 2.5 to 5.0% Si, 0.05 to 0.65% Mn, <=0.15% of one or more kinds of S and Se, 0.010 to 0.050% acid soluble Al, 0.0035 to 0.0I2% N, 0.02 to 0.15% Sn, 0.03 to 0.20% Cr, and the balance Fe with inevitable impurities is subjected to hot rolling, cold rolling, decarburizing annealing; nitriding treatment and finish annealing to produce a grain-oriented silicon steel sheet. At this time, as the atmospheric gas at 800 to 1200 deg.C in the temp. railing stage in the finish annealing, a gaseous mixture of N2 and H3 is used, and in the case the ratio of the gaseous N2 is defined as N (%), the relationships of N<=90 and 0.19XAlR +7.8<=N<=0.45XAlR-1 [AlR: {acid soluble Al-(27/14)XN}ppm] are satisfied, and the oxygen potential in the annealing atmosphere PH2O/PH2 is regulated to <=0.020.
